About Our Family Firm

(1917-1985)

William Parker Walker

Walker & Walker began its 50 years of service to the Southeast Ohio area in 1947 when William Parker Walker opened his practice in Athens, Ohio.  In 1953, William Parker Walker and John Bolin formed the firm of Bolin and Walker.  John Bolin left the firm in 1961 after being elected judge of the Athens County Court of Common Pleas.  In 1963, William Parker Walker and Gerald Mollica formed the firm of Walker and Mollica, which eventually grew to be known as Walker, Mollica, Gall, Sillery and Sloan.  William R. Walker joined the firm in 1978.

William R. Walker

A native of Athens, William R. Walker graduated from Ohio University in 1975 and the University of Toledo, College of Law in 1978.   Joining the law firm of Walker, Mollica & Gall as an associate on 1975, he established the law firm of Walker & Walker Co., L.P.A. in 1982 with his father, William Parker Walker and the title agency, Lawyers Title Agency of Athens County, Ohio.   Admitted to practice before all Ohio Courts and the U.S. District Court, Southern Division of Ohio, Walker's practice concentrates in the areas of probate, estate planning and administration, real estate, business planning and civil litigation.

A Vietnam Veteran (1968-1971), after attaining his law degree, Walker received a commission in the Judge Advocate General's Corp, U.S.A.R., resigning his commission in 1994 to concentrate on his private practice.  Walker is an active member of the Athens community having been elected twice to the Athens City School Board; past president of the Athens County Bar Association (1987-1988); current or past member of the Athens City Recreation Board, McClure Foundation; United Senior Citizens Board (Chairman: 1998); Athens High School Athletic Boosters and Athens Soccer Association.

Brian R. Walker

Brian R. Walker, a native of Athens graduated from the University of Toledo College of Law in 1985.  Upon graduation Walker began his career as an assistant prosecutor in Marietta, Ohio.  Since then, Walker has concentrated his practice in civil litigation.  While focusing his practice on litigation, Walker maintains a general practice representing individuals in a variety of areas.  He is admitted to practice before all Ohio Courts and the U.S. District Court of Ohio, Southern and Northern Divisions.

Brian R.Walker is a member of the Athens and Ohio State Bar Associations, The Ohio Academy of Trial Lawyers and The Association of Trial Lawyers of America.  He is member of the downtown Kiwanis Club and a board member of the Athens Chapter of the American Red Cross.
